Output e051c40173bcfee4fdb346530c9c8d9f4bc2e4e2865944ee64c8463b47f0e117:2

value
337086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3de9b76a899b91297d1ba91e4cfd15f02e7ad0aa OP_EQUAL
address
37LP89gARAgd2UeDkWvcD8qLwR8oq5Y6kW
transaction
e051c40173bcfee4fdb346530c9c8d9f4bc2e4e2865944ee64c8463b47f0e117
spent
true